A branch collar is found at the base of a branch where that branch grows off of the main trunk or limb (tree care services). This point where the tree and branch deviate needs to be added solid to support the weight of the branch, and the collar is full of specialized tissue that sustains the recovery procedure if a branch breaks off.

Pruning in late winter months ensures that fresh injuries are only subjected for a brief amount of time prior to new growth starts, which aids the wound from pruning start to heal much faster. Additionally, trimming inactive plants can make decisions simpler as there are less obstructions from fallen leaves. Stay Clear Of Oak Wilt disease by pruning oaks in between November and March.
